The FX Demo Logical Profile SHALL use the following FX Runtime Planes:

  • Logical Control Plane
  • Logical Data Plane
  • Logical Health and Observability Plane
  • Logical Policy and Release Plane
  • Logical Audit and Provenance Plane

Part 3, Section 17.7: FX Runtime Plane Requirements.

The defined FX Runtime Planes establish the logical architectural separation of concerns required for the Foreign Exchange Domain. Each Runtime Plane represents a distinct architectural responsibility while collectively supporting coordination, information exchange, governance, observability, auditability, and operational management.

Using a standardized set of Runtime Planes ensures consistency across logical architecture, enables interoperability, and allows multiple Implementation Profiles to realize the same architectural organization while preserving architectural meaning.

Verification SHALL confirm that every required FX Runtime Plane is defined.

Verification activities should include review checks confirming that:

  • each required Runtime Plane is present;
  • Runtime Plane names are consistent with the architectural specification;
  • no required Runtime Plane is omitted; and
  • each Runtime Plane is uniquely identifiable.
